Open ruditimmermans opened 1 month ago
@DaVinci9196 @mar-v-in
The developer of Before Launcher report me that: We have been forced to upgrade to 6.2.1 to satisfy Google Play Store requirements, so there could be an incompatibility problem there.
Today i think i found out it would be a DNS problem, i was using Cloudfire as DNS, i switch to Automatic DNS and now the Pro Satus would be not lost anymore, so i dont know where the problem would be on MicroG or not.....
Affected app Name: Before Launcher Package id: com.beforesoft.launcher
Describe the bug When installing Before Launcher, i have the Pro status and options, after a few mins the Pro status and options get lost, a reboot dont solve this.
To Reproduce Steps to reproduce the behavior:
Expected behavior I dont know if this would be a MicroG problem or one of Before Launcher i have been contact with the devs of Before Launcher but the dont have any device with MicroG to test with
System Android Version: VollaOS 13
microG microG Core version: v0.3.3.240913 microG Self-Check results: All ticked Answer license verification request: ticked Handle billing request: ticked
Fix i found: When switch to airplane mode and set again arplane mode off, the Pro Status would be back... for some time but after a few mins it's gone again.
Logs:
1727938697.087 10094 2708 5265 D Billing : Result: Bundle[{DEBUG_MESSAGE=Client does not support the requesting billing API., RESPONSE_CODE=3}] 1727938697.088 10094 2708 5265 D Billing : isBillingSupported(apiVersion=22, packageName=com.beforesoft.launcher, type=subs)=Bundle[{DEBUG_MESSAGE=Client does not support the requesting billing API., RESPONSE_CODE=3}] 1727938697.090 10094 2708 2726 D Billing : Result: Bundle[{DEBUG_MESSAGE=Client does not support the requesting billing API., RESPONSE_CODE=3}] 1727938697.090 10094 2708 2726 D Billing : isBillingSupported(apiVersion=21, packageName=com.beforesoft.launcher, type=subs)=Bundle[{DEBUG_MESSAGE=Client does not support the requesting billing API., RESPONSE_CODE=3}] 1727938697.092 10094 2708 2726 D Billing : Result: Bundle[{DEBUG_MESSAGE=Client does not support the requesting billing API., RESPONSE_CODE=3}] 1727938697.092 10094 2708 2726 D Billing : isBillingSupported(apiVersion=20, packageName=com.beforesoft.launcher, type=subs)=Bundle[{DEBUG_MESSAGE=Client does not support the requesting billing API., RESPONSE_CODE=3}] 1727938697.094 10094 2708 2726 D Billing : Result: Bundle[{DEBUG_MESSAGE=Client does not support the requesting billing API., RESPONSE_CODE=3}] 1727938697.094 10094 2708 2726 D Billing : isBillingSupported(apiVersion=19, packageName=com.beforesoft.launcher, type=subs)=Bundle[{DEBUG_MESSAGE=Client does not support the requesting billing API., RESPONSE_CODE=3}] 1727938697.096 10094 2708 5265 D Billing : Result: Bundle[{DEBUG_MESSAGE=Client does not support the requesting billing API., RESPONSE_CODE=3}] 1727938697.096 10094 2708 5265 D Billing : isBillingSupported(apiVersion=18, packageName=com.beforesoft.launcher, type=subs)=Bundle[{DEBUG_MESSAGE=Client does not support the requesting billing API., RESPONSE_CODE=3}] 1727938697.098 10094 2708 5265 D Billing : Result: Bundle[{DEBUG_MESSAGE=, RESPONSE_CODE=0}] 1727938697.098 10094 2708 5265 D Billing : isBillingSupported(apiVersion=17, packageName=com.beforesoft.launcher, type=subs)=Bundle[{DEBUG_MESSAGE=, RESPONSE_CODE=0}] 1727938697.100 10094 2708 2726 D Billing : Result: Bundle[{DEBUG_MESSAGE=Client does not support the requesting billing API., RESPONSE_CODE=3}] 1727938697.100 10094 2708 2726 D Billing : isBillingSupported(apiVersion=22, packageName=com.beforesoft.launcher, type=inapp)=Bundle[{DEBUG_MESSAGE=Client does not support the requesting billing API., RESPONSE_CODE=3}] 1727938697.102 10094 2708 2726 D Billing : Result: Bundle[{DEBUG_MESSAGE=Client does not support the requesting billing API., RESPONSE_CODE=3}] 1727938697.102 10094 2708 2726 D Billing : isBillingSupported(apiVersion=21, packageName=com.beforesoft.launcher, type=inapp)=Bundle[{DEBUG_MESSAGE=Client does not support the requesting billing API., RESPONSE_CODE=3}] 1727938697.104 10094 2708 2726 D Billing : Result: Bundle[{DEBUG_MESSAGE=Client does not support the requesting billing API., RESPONSE_CODE=3}] 1727938697.104 10094 2708 2726 D Billing : isBillingSupported(apiVersion=20, packageName=com.beforesoft.launcher, type=inapp)=Bundle[{DEBUG_MESSAGE=Client does not support the requesting billing API., RESPONSE_CODE=3}] 1727938697.106 10094 2708 2726 D Billing : Result: Bundle[{DEBUG_MESSAGE=Client does not support the requesting billing API., RESPONSE_CODE=3}] 1727938697.106 10094 2708 2726 D Billing : isBillingSupported(apiVersion=19, packageName=com.beforesoft.launcher, type=inapp)=Bundle[{DEBUG_MESSAGE=Client does not support the requesting billing API., RESPONSE_CODE=3}] 1727938697.107 10094 2708 5265 D Billing : Result: Bundle[{DEBUG_MESSAGE=Client does not support the requesting billing API., RESPONSE_CODE=3}] 1727938697.107 10094 2708 5265 D Billing : isBillingSupported(apiVersion=18, packageName=com.beforesoft.launcher, type=inapp)=Bundle[{DEBUG_MESSAGE=Client does not support the requesting billing API., RESPONSE_CODE=3}] 1727938697.109 10094 2708 2726 D Billing : Result: Bundle[{DEBUG_MESSAGE=, RESPONSE_CODE=0}] 1727938697.109 10094 2708 2726 D Billing : isBillingSupported(apiVersion=17, packageName=com.beforesoft.launcher, type=inapp)=Bundle[{DEBUG_MESSAGE=, RESPONSE_CODE=0}] 1727938697.124 10094 2708 2726 D Billing : getPurchaseHistory(apiVersion=6, packageName=com.beforesoft.launcher, type=subs, continuationToken=null, extraParams=Bundle[{playBillingLibraryVersion=6.2.1, enablePendingPurchases=true}]) 1727938697.127 10094 2708 5265 D Billing : getPurchasesExtraParams(apiVersion=9, packageName=com.beforesoft.launcher, type=subs, continuationToken=null, extraParams=Bundle[{playBillingLibraryVersion=6.2.1, enablePendingPurchases=true}]) 1727938697.128 10094 2708 5265 D Billing : Result: Bundle[{INAPP_PURCHASE_ITEM_LIST=[], DEBUG_MESSAGE=, RESPONSE_CODE=0, INAPP_PURCHASE_DATA_LIST=[], INAPP_DATA_SIGNATURE_LIST=[]}] 1727938697.132 10094 2708 2840 D Billing : getPurchasesExtraParams(apiVersion=9, packageName=com.beforesoft.launcher, type=inapp, continuationToken=null, extraParams=Bundle[{playBillingLibraryVersion=6.2.1, enablePendingPurchases=true}]) 1727938697.133 10094 2708 2840 D Billing : Result: Bundle[{INAPP_PURCHASE_ITEM_LIST=[], DEBUG_MESSAGE=, RESPONSE_CODE=0, INAPP_PURCHASE_DATA_LIST=[], INAPP_DATA_SIGNATURE_LIST=[]}] 1727938697.356 10094 2708 2726 D Billing : Result: Bundle[{INAPP_PURCHASE_ITEM_LIST=[], DEBUG_MESSAGE=, RESPONSE_CODE=0, INAPP_PURCHASE_DATA_LIST=[], INAPP_DATA_SIGNATURE_LIST=[]}] 1727938697.363 10094 2708 2726 D Billing : getPurchaseHistory(apiVersion=6, packageName=com.beforesoft.launcher, type=inapp, continuationToken=null, extraParams=Bundle[{playBillingLibraryVersion=6.2.1, enablePendingPurchases=true}]) 1727938698.773 10094 2708 5265 D Billing : Result: Bundle[{DEBUG_MESSAGE=Client does not support the requesting billing API., RESPONSE_CODE=3}] 1727938698.773 10094 2708 5265 D Billing : isBillingSupported(apiVersion=22, packageName=com.beforesoft.launcher, type=subs)=Bundle[{DEBUG_MESSAGE=Client does not support the requesting billing API., RESPONSE_CODE=3}] 1727938698.776 10094 2708 5265 D Billing : Result: Bundle[{DEBUG_MESSAGE=Client does not support the requesting billing API., RESPONSE_CODE=3}] 1727938698.776 10094 2708 5265 D Billing : isBillingSupported(apiVersion=21, packageName=com.beforesoft.launcher, type=subs)=Bundle[{DEBUG_MESSAGE=Client does not support the requesting billing API., RESPONSE_CODE=3}] 1727938698.779 10094 2708 5265 D Billing : Result: Bundle[{DEBUG_MESSAGE=Client does not support the requesting billing API., RESPONSE_CODE=3}] 1727938698.780 10094 2708 5265 D Billing : isBillingSupported(apiVersion=20, packageName=com.beforesoft.launcher, type=subs)=Bundle[{DEBUG_MESSAGE=Client does not support the requesting billing API., RESPONSE_CODE=3}] 1727938698.783 10094 2708 2729 D Billing : Result: Bundle[{DEBUG_MESSAGE=Client does not support the requesting billing API., RESPONSE_CODE=3}] 1727938698.783 10094 2708 2729 D Billing : isBillingSupported(apiVersion=19, packageName=com.beforesoft.launcher, type=subs)=Bundle[{DEBUG_MESSAGE=Client does not support the requesting billing API., RESPONSE_CODE=3}] 1727938698.786 10094 2708 2729 D Billing : Result: Bundle[{DEBUG_MESSAGE=Client does not support the requesting billing API., RESPONSE_CODE=3}] 1727938698.786 10094 2708 2729 D Billing : isBillingSupported(apiVersion=18, packageName=com.beforesoft.launcher, type=subs)=Bundle[{DEBUG_MESSAGE=Client does not support the requesting billing API., RESPONSE_CODE=3}] 1727938698.789 10094 2708 2729 D Billing : Result: Bundle[{DEBUG_MESSAGE=, RESPONSE_CODE=0}] 1727938698.789 10094 2708 2729 D Billing : isBillingSupported(apiVersion=17, packageName=com.beforesoft.launcher, type=subs)=Bundle[{DEBUG_MESSAGE=, RESPONSE_CODE=0}] 1727938698.793 10094 2708 2729 D Billing : Result: Bundle[{DEBUG_MESSAGE=Client does not support the requesting billing API., RESPONSE_CODE=3}] 1727938698.793 10094 2708 2729 D Billing : isBillingSupported(apiVersion=22, packageName=com.beforesoft.launcher, type=inapp)=Bundle[{DEBUG_MESSAGE=Client does not support the requesting billing API., RESPONSE_CODE=3}] 1727938698.797 10094 2708 2729 D Billing : Result: Bundle[{DEBUG_MESSAGE=Client does not support the requesting billing API., RESPONSE_CODE=3}] 1727938698.797 10094 2708 2729 D Billing : isBillingSupported(apiVersion=21, packageName=com.beforesoft.launcher, type=inapp)=Bundle[{DEBUG_MESSAGE=Client does not support the requesting billing API., RESPONSE_CODE=3}] 1727938698.800 10094 2708 5265 D Billing : Result: Bundle[{DEBUG_MESSAGE=Client does not support the requesting billing API., RESPONSE_CODE=3}] 1727938698.800 10094 2708 5265 D Billing : isBillingSupported(apiVersion=20, packageName=com.beforesoft.launcher, type=inapp)=Bundle[{DEBUG_MESSAGE=Client does not support the requesting billing API., RESPONSE_CODE=3}] 1727938698.803 10094 2708 5265 D Billing : Result: Bundle[{DEBUG_MESSAGE=Client does not support the requesting billing API., RESPONSE_CODE=3}] 1727938698.803 10094 2708 5265 D Billing : isBillingSupported(apiVersion=19, packageName=com.beforesoft.launcher, type=inapp)=Bundle[{DEBUG_MESSAGE=Client does not support the requesting billing API., RESPONSE_CODE=3}] 1727938698.806 10094 2708 5265 D Billing : Result: Bundle[{DEBUG_MESSAGE=Client does not support the requesting billing API., RESPONSE_CODE=3}] 1727938698.806 10094 2708 5265 D Billing : isBillingSupported(apiVersion=18, packageName=com.beforesoft.launcher, type=inapp)=Bundle[{DEBUG_MESSAGE=Client does not support the requesting billing API., RESPONSE_CODE=3}] 1727938698.809 10094 2708 5265 D Billing : Result: Bundle[{DEBUG_MESSAGE=, RESPONSE_CODE=0}] 1727938698.809 10094 2708 5265 D Billing : isBillingSupported(apiVersion=17, packageName=com.beforesoft.launcher, type=inapp)=Bundle[{DEBUG_MESSAGE=, RESPONSE_CODE=0}] 1727938698.835 10094 2708 5265 D Billing : getPurchaseHistory(apiVersion=6, packageName=com.beforesoft.launcher, type=subs, continuationToken=null, extraParams=Bundle[{playBillingLibraryVersion=6.2.1, enablePendingPurchases=true}]) 1727938698.836 10094 2708 2729 D Billing : getPurchasesExtraParams(apiVersion=9, packageName=com.beforesoft.launcher, type=subs, continuationToken=null, extraParams=Bundle[{playBillingLibraryVersion=6.2.1, enablePendingPurchases=true}]) 1727938698.837 10094 2708 2729 D Billing : Result: Bundle[{INAPP_PURCHASE_ITEM_LIST=[], DEBUG_MESSAGE=, RESPONSE_CODE=0, INAPP_PURCHASE_DATA_LIST=[], INAPP_DATA_SIGNATURE_LIST=[]}] 1727938698.841 10094 2708 2729 D Billing : getPurchasesExtraParams(apiVersion=9, packageName=com.beforesoft.launcher, type=inapp, continuationToken=null, extraParams=Bundle[{playBillingLibraryVersion=6.2.1, enablePendingPurchases=true}]) 1727938698.842 10094 2708 2729 D Billing : Result: Bundle[{INAPP_PURCHASE_ITEM_LIST=[], DEBUG_MESSAGE=, RESPONSE_CODE=0, INAPP_PURCHASE_DATA_LIST=[], INAPP_DATA_SIGNATURE_LIST=[]}] 1727938698.990 10094 2708 5265 D Billing : Result: Bundle[{INAPP_PURCHASE_ITEM_LIST=[], DEBUG_MESSAGE=, RESPONSE_CODE=0, INAPP_PURCHASE_DATA_LIST=[], INAPP_DATA_SIGNATURE_LIST=[]}] 1727938698.998 10094 2708 5265 D Billing : getPurchaseHistory(apiVersion=6, packageName=com.beforesoft.launcher, type=inapp, continuationToken=null, extraParams=Bundle[{playBillingLibraryVersion=6.2.1, enablePendingPurchases=true}]) 1727938702.167 10094 2708 5265 D Billing : getSkuDetailsExtraParams(apiVersion=17, packageName=com.beforesoft.launcher, type=subs, skusBundle=Bundle[{ITEM_ID_LIST=Supplier{VAL_LIST@36+96}, playBillingLibraryVersion=6.2.1}], extraParams=Bundle[{playBillingLibraryVersion=6.2.1, SKU_DETAILS_RESPONSE_FORMAT=PRODUCT_DETAILS, enablePendingPurchases=true}]) 1727938702.268 10094 2708 5265 D Billing : Result: Bundle[{DETAILS_LIST=[], DEBUG_MESSAGE=, RESPONSE_CODE=0}] 1727938702.273 10094 2708 5265 D Billing : getSkuDetailsExtraParams(apiVersion=17, packageName=com.beforesoft.launcher, type=inapp, skusBundle=Bundle[{ITEM_ID_LIST=Supplier{VAL_LIST@36+96}, playBillingLibraryVersion=6.2.1}], extraParams=Bundle[{playBillingLibraryVersion=6.2.1, SKU_DETAILS_RESPONSE_FORMAT=PRODUCT_DETAILS, enablePendingPurchases=true}])